    MK822 RK3188 TV Box = Simular to CX-919

    Well.... brand new to android media boxes got this cheap off ****. with little to no research . I didn't mind the firmware that came with it other then I just hate not having root and wanted a more custom rom to go into it. upon opening the box to figure out what might work I found it to just be a regular HDMI stick vs a real box ... the chips on it were similar to that of a CX919 . After checking things over again I decided to flash the stock rom that I located on GeekBuying http://blog.geekbuying.com/index.php.../#.Un0T_5zn-fA much to my surprise almost the rom worked perfect with working Wifi and Ethernet and fairly decent multimedia performance MX player working great with HW decoding ... this was fairly shaky/unstable with the original stock rom.. next up I decided to go with Finless ROM 1.6b that also worked but the wifi did not ever enable and I was not able to reboot without the rom files getting all out of wack.... So a bit more searching and I found some firmware that was basically stock with root and archtools that allowed me to install the clockworkmod for backups and flashing new roms http://www.arctablet.com/blog/forum/...ware-20130730/ ... figured i'd post this here incase anyone else has one of these Frankenstein boxes

      #3
      Thx mitchell4you I did check out those threads good reading ... the main thing to remember if your wanting to flash this particular beast is that the main component is inside the box.. so for a sure otg port you can crack open the box and use a mini usb to usb cable .... I leave the power unplugged and not connected to HDMI .. and do not plug in the usb cable into the computer until you have your reset button pushed in ... then a few seconds later a bong sound should come from your computer letting you know your device is connected ... then let the flashing begin ... I'm almost positive a USB A to USB A connector would work on all these devices. just make sure not to connect power or HDMI to avoid any chance of damage .. I didn't have this type of uncommon cable or I would have tried myself. Once you have clockworkmod working you can flash via boot to recovery and connecting to the pc isn't necessary anymore
